Bridal Makeup: Bridal Look for a Night Wedding

The perfect night wedding bridal makeup is all about complementing your dress and highlighting your most flattering features. Whether you go for a dramatic smokey eye and a rich cranberry lip or a soft natural look, choose a makeup style that suits you.

Think back to weddings you’ve attended or been a part of in the past. What about the bride made you think, “Wow! She looks stunning!”

Eyes

bridal makeupBlue eyes can be incredibly striking on their own, but bringing colour to the eye area with eyeshadow and liner is a great way to make them really pop on your wedding day. While dark smokey eyes are a common bridal makeup choice, it’s important to use a light touch and blend the colour well so it doesn’t look too heavy or overpowering. Using a pale pink or champagne eyeshadow on the lids is ideal for this, creating a soft and ethereal effect that complements rather than overpowers your natural beauty.

Another eye-catching option for blue eyes is a smoky nude look that’s more subtle than a traditional black smoky eye. Using a lighter bronze shade all over the lid and then blending a darker brown into the crease can give you a dramatic yet flattering look that’s perfect for a night wedding. If you do decide to opt for a bold, smoky eye, make sure to pair it with an equally bold lip colour to create balance and contrast.

Cheekbones

Evening wedding makeup often includes highlighting the cheekbones. It’s an easy way to frame the face and looks especially flattering when you’ve chosen a dark eye look. Using a blush that matches your skin tone will give you a natural-looking glow, which can also complement your hairstyle (especially if it’s flowing) and the colours of your dress. It’s also a good idea to add a hint of bronzer around your hairline and neck to create depth, as this helps your cheekbones stand out.

If you’re a bride who wants to keep it simple, opt for a light foundation or tinted moisturizer to even out your complexion. Add a subtle blush and illuminator to make your cheeks glow, and finish with a touch of highlighter on the top of your forehead. A natural-looking lip colour is also a good choice for this wedding style.
